About the role:

We currently have an exciting opportunity for an Instrumentation, Control & Automation (ICA) or Control and Instrumentation (C&I) technician to join our Team based in Camberley STW or Esher STW, covering the home county’s pumping area.

This is a mobile role, where you would be required to work on various Sewage Pumping Station and borehole sites around the Camberley & Esher area.

We are looking for someone who can work in a safe, efficient, timely and effective manner with minimum supervision while maintaining the required standards to ensure that our statutory obligations are met and that asset availability and the associated performance measures are maintained to manufacturers' standards.

An ICA Technician may also operate and optimise processes and on-site equipment to ensure delivery of water quality compliance, safety, and operational efficiencies both in and out of normal hours.

What you’ll be doing as an Instrument Control Automation Technician (Control and Instrumentation Technician)
  • The role would include installations, commissioning, maintenance, and repairs of water production assets, including level instrumentation, flow meters, and Tand VM’s turbidity monitors.
  • Working with technology, including SCADA (Supervisory Control and Data Acquisition) systems, associated PLCs (Programmable Logic Controllers), and Process control networks.
  • Liaise with and supervise contractors and suppliers where necessary.
  • You will be responsible for providing specialist technical advice where appropriate, with up-to-date technical knowledge, and providing training support for technical apprentices.

What you should bring to the role
  • Ideally, you will be qualified to HNC level or otherwise NVQ level 3 (or equivalent) in an instrumentation, control and automation discipline.
  • Preferably, for you to have an 18th Edition (BS7671) qualification.
  • A good, practical understanding of operational plant and control systems is essential.
  • An understanding of Wonderware and ClearSCADA is desirable.
  • Knowledge and experience working with relay logic and PLCs (Rockwell & Alan Bradley), which will include management and programming.
  • The ideal candidate will have the ability to read and fault-find from circuit diagrams, as well as have previous experience with inverter drives.
  • We are looking for someone with experience in calibration and maintenance of front-line instrumentation.
